Voluntary Recall for Daytrana
The Practitioners at Roswell Pediatric Center, P.C., would like you to be aware that some Daytrana patches are voluntarily being recalled due to a liner defect on the patches. This voluntary recall is due to difficulty taking off the patch liner to expose the adhesive property of the patch. This is not a safety issue. The product is safe to use if the liner comes off properly and the patch securely adheres to the skin.
The following dosages and lot numbers affected are listed below to compare to your child’s medication:
Daytrana 10mg-NDC-54092-552-30 Lot# 40856
Daytrana 15mg-NDC-54092-553-30 Lot# 40794
Daytrana 20mg-NDC-54092-554-30 Lot# 37908/37910/37911/38125/41465/41521
Daytrana 30mg-NDC-54092-555-30 Lot# 37698/37750/38128
If you are experiencing problems with the adhesive liner or if you have any further questions, you may contact Shire, the manufacturer, directly. The number is 1-800-828-2088. Please choose option 1.
